Hybrid Design

The Blitz Attack 2.0 features a tear-shaped hybrid design that combines the power of diamond models with the control of round models.

Premium Graphite Construction

Built with a high-quality graphite frame and open frame technology at the base, this paddle offers enhanced maneuverability and stiffness for extra control in every shot.

Pro Eva Core

The Pro Eva rubber core provides an ideal combination of power and control, allowing you to hit with precision and strength in every shot.

Extra Grip Finish

The rough finish on the hitting surface provides additional grip, allowing you to put more spin on the ball and generate more penetrating shots.

'V' Hole Technology

The unique 'V' shaped hole pattern offers maximum ball grip on attacking shots, giving you greater ball control to make winning shots.
